WebPer the Copper Tube Handbook ( www.copper.org ), once the fluid temperature exceeds 140°F, the velocity needs to slow down to 2 to 3 fps, as the water becomes more aggressive the hotter it becomes. To slow the velocity of water in a given pipe, either (a) the flow rate must reduce or (b) the pipe must get larger. The values in the UPC are ...
